Key Components of Effective Legal Memorandum Templates
Effective legal memorandum templates consist of several key components that ensure clarity, consistency, and comprehensive analysis. These elements facilitate efficient legal research and communication within a law firm or practice area.
The core components include the case caption and header information, which identify the parties involved and the document’s purpose. This is followed by the statement of facts, providing a factual background relevant to the legal issue. The issue presented succinctly articulates the legal question the memorandum addresses.
The analysis and supporting authorities form the heart of the memorandum, where legal principles are applied to the facts. This section should cite relevant statutes, case law, or regulations to support the reasoning. Lastly, the conclusion and recommendations summarize findings and suggest possible legal actions or strategies, ensuring the memorandum is actionable and clear. When incorporated correctly, these components make legal memoranda invaluable for legal drafting and decision-making.
Case Caption and Header Information
The case caption and header information are fundamental components of a legal memorandum template, serving as the identification section of the document. They ensure clear communication of case details and facilitate easy retrieval and organization. Accurate header information is vital in legal document drafting, providing essential context for analysis.
Typically, the case caption includes the names of the parties involved, such as plaintiff and defendant, along with the case number. This information aligns with the docket number assigned by the court. Proper formatting maintains consistency across legal documents and enhances professionalism.
Key elements to include are:
- Names of Parties: Clearly identify who is involved in the case.
- Case Number or Docket Number: Unique identifier assigned by the court.
- Court Name: The jurisdiction where the case is filed.
- Date: The date when the memorandum is drafted or filed.
A well-structured header ensures that the legal memorandum template adheres to professional standards and streamlines case management processes.
Statement of Facts
The statement of facts provides a clear, factual account of the circumstances relevant to the legal issue at hand. It sets the foundation for the entire legal memorandum by presenting unbiased and precise details that led to the dispute. This section should be comprehensive yet concise, emphasizing only verified information.
Accurate and detailed statements of facts enable legal professionals to analyze the case effectively. They should include relevant dates, locations, parties involved, and key events, avoiding speculation or opinions. This clarity helps ensure that the analysis remains focused on factual relevance.
By establishing a solid factual framework, the statement of facts supports logical legal reasoning. It assists in identifying the legal issues and supports the interpretation and application of relevant laws to the situation. Well-drafted statements of facts are essential for drafting effective legal memorandums and for the efficient management of legal document drafting processes.
Issue Presented
The issue presented section in a legal memorandum identifies the core legal question or questions that need resolution. It succinctly frames the problem by posing a clear, specific, and focused question derived from the facts of the case. This clarity helps guide the subsequent analysis and research.
For a well-crafted legal memorandum template, this section should avoid ambiguity and be sharply targeted. It often takes the form of a question or series of questions that encapsulate the legal issue in a way that directs legal research. Preciseness and clarity are essential to prevent misinterpretation.
In drafting this part, practitioners must distill the complex facts into a concise issue that accurately reflects the legal challenge. This ensures that the analysis remains focused and relevant. Proper formulation of the issue presented can significantly influence the effectiveness of the legal memorandum.
Analysis and Supporting Authorities
In the context of legal memorandum templates, the analysis section relies heavily on supporting authorities to substantiate legal arguments. These authorities include case law, statutes, regulations, and authoritative legal publications. Proper integration of these sources strengthens the memo’s credibility and persuasiveness.
Effective legal memoranda systematically cite relevant authorities to demonstrate how precedents and statutes apply to the facts presented. Supporting authorities should be current, authoritative, and directly related to the issues analyzed. Precise referencing ensures clarity for the reader and facilitates legal reasoning.
When drafting this section within a legal memorandum template, it is important to contextualize each authority clearly. Explaining how each case or statute supports or distinguishes the legal issue allows for a comprehensive, logical analysis. Proper citation also aligns with legal standards and enhances the memo’s professionalism.

Types of Legal Memorandum Templates for Different Practice Areas
Legal memorandum templates vary significantly across different practice areas to address their unique legal nuances and requirements. For corporate law, templates often emphasize sections like corporate structure, contractual obligations, and compliance issues, facilitating clarity for transactional matters.
In criminal law, templates focus on factual summaries, charges, and legal defenses, ensuring prosecutors or defense attorneys systematically address each element of the case. Meanwhile, family law memos prioritize sensitive issues such as custody, support, and divorce proceedings, requiring a compassionate yet precise format.
With immigration law, templates adapt to identify visa statuses, applications, and legal pathways, streamlining complex procedural information. Civil litigation memos, by contrast, highlight pleadings, evidence, and case law relevant to dispute resolution, providing a comprehensive overview for trial preparation.
Understanding these distinctions helps legal professionals choose or craft the appropriate legal memorandum templates for specific practice areas, enhancing efficiency and accuracy in legal document drafting.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Legal Memorandum Templates
Failing to adapt legal memorandum templates to the specific case details is a common mistake that diminishes their effectiveness. Rigidly applying a generic template without customization can lead to overlooking crucial facts or issues unique to the matter.
Another frequent error is neglecting the importance of precise and clear language. Ambiguous or overly complex wording hampers understanding and could result in misinterpretation of legal arguments or conclusions.
Similarly, relying solely on a template without thorough review can perpetuate errors or outdated legal references. Regular updates to the template ensure alignment with current laws and practices, maintaining its reliability.
Finally, ignoring the importance of a consistent format and thorough citation of legal authorities can weaken the memorandum’s persuasiveness and professionalism. Attention to detail in formatting and citing sources is vital in legal document drafting to uphold credibility and clarity.
